Eunicellin-Based Diterpenoids, Hirsutalins S-V, from the Formosan Soft Coral Cladiella hirsuta

Mar Drugs. 2015 Apr 30;13(5):2757-69. doi: 10.3390/md13052757.

Abstract

Four new eunicellin-type hirsutalins S-V (1-4), along with a known compound (-)-6α-hydroxy polyanthellin A (5), were isolated from the soft coral Cladiella hirsuta. The structures of the metabolites were determined by extensive spectroscopic analysis. Cytotoxity of compounds 1-5 against the proliferation of a limited panel of cancer cell lines was measured. Anti-inflammatory activity of compounds 1-5 was evaluated by measuring their ability in suppressing superoxide anion generation and elastase release in fMLP/ CB-induced human neutrophils.
